3. Follow Vegas

vegas

The casino always wins, right? Well, this is a great way to guide your Fantasy Basketball team draft. By following how Vegas predictions roll out, you can opt for different picks or make last-minute changes to follow the odds.

This can help you develop simple strategies, such as: if one team is favored by 10 points or more, it’s best to avoid putting their star players into your team, because they will almost certainly get withdrawn in the second half, losing your vital points.

It’s also worth checking online betting websites like Pinnacle or Ladbrokes, who will roll out a huge range of markets before the match, and these can be used to guide your draft.

5. Balance

balance

The rookie error when it comes to Fantasy Basket-ball is always to load your team with superstars, we’ve all done that in our first season, and we’ve always come finished in an embarrassingly low position, much to the amusement of our friends.

To really take your fantasy game to the next level, and dominate your league, you need a balanced roster than rack up points each week, and, just as importantly, take injuries in its stride.
